Fire Breaks Out at Shimano Factory
Posted: Mon Mar 26, 2018 4:44 pm
According to multiple news reports, a fire broke out at Shimano's manufacturing facility in Sakai, Japan, on the afternoon of March 26th, forcing the evacuation of 200 employees. No injuries were reported, and more than 20 fire engines responded to the call. The fire is said to have started in the section of the factory where anodizing takes place.

The factory is part of the company’s research and development arm where they test new technology before the majority of Shimano’s inventory being produced in China, Malaysia and Singapore.
Known for their industry leading group sets like Dura-Ace, the Japanese company also produces fishing parts but the factory involved in the blaze is thought to be part of their cycling division.
